Initial Comment: An older version of Cookie.py that I used in Mailman allowed : (colon) in the keys. The version that's in Python right now does not. The question comes down to whether Cookie.py should be a strict interpretation of RFCs 2109 and 2068 (which appears to mandate such keys be enclosed in quotes) or a looser interpretation.

On the one hand, it shouldn't allow you to break the standards, but OTOH most browsers allow this, and besides, it's entirely possible that you'll get ill-conformant cookie data. Be liberal in what you accept and strict in what you generate.
